В каком свойстве хранится время документа 1с
3 Значения каких реальных полей таблицы документа определяют его хронологическую позицию среди других документов?
5.1 Значения свойств "Дата" и "Ссылка"
5.2 Достаточно значения свойства "Дата"
5.3 Значения свойств "Дата" и "Время"
5.4 Достаточно значения свойства "Номер"
5.5 Достаточно значения свойства "Ссылка"
5.6 Значения свойств "Дата" и "Номер"
4 Какой метод документа обеспечивает вызов события проведения документа?
6.1 Записать(РежимЗаписиДокумента.Проведение), где Записать - метод объекта документа
6.2 Провести(), где Провести - метод объекта документа
6.3 Записать(РежимЗаписиДокумента.Проведение), где Записать - метод формы доку-мента
6.4 Провести(), где Провести - метод формы документа
5 Использование конструктора запросов позволяет:
2.1 Сформировать текст нового запроса
2.2 Сформировать программный код, содержащий создание объекта встроенного языка Запрос, текста запроса и получение результата выполнения запроса
2.3 Отредактировать текст имеющегося запроса
2.4 Верны ответы 1 и 3
2.5 Все вышеперечисленное
6 На закладке "Таблицы и поля" конструктора запросов задают:
10.1 Источники данных запросов, в качестве которых могут выступать реальные и виртуальные таблицы
10.2 Набор полей из таблиц - источников данных запроса.
10.3 Поля в виде произвольного выражения
10.4 Верны ответы 1 и 2
10.5 Верно все вышеперечисленное
7 Вложенный запрос может использоваться:
18.1 В качестве таблицы-источника данных
18.2 В качестве операнда операций сравнения "В" или "НЕ В" при задании параметров виртуальной таблицы
18.3 В качестве операнда операций сравнения "В" или "НЕ В" при задании конструкции языка запросов "ГДЕ"
18.4 Верны ответы 1, 2 и 3
9 В процедуре, которая будет вызываться при подключении к базе данных через СОМ, нельзя использовать:
10.1 ДокОбъект=Док.СоздатьДокумент()
10.2 Форма.Открыть();
10.3 Запрос=Новый Запрос;
10.4 Нет правильного ответа
10 Основным назначением регистров накопления является:
2.1 Накопление в разрезе измерений произвольной информации
2.2 Накопление числовой информации в разрезе измерений с последующей возможностью получения остатка на определенный момент времени.
2.3 Накопление числовой информации в разрезе измерений с последующей возможностью получения оборотов за определенный период.
2.4 Верны ответы 1, 2 и 3
2.5 Верны ответы 2 и 3
11 Для получения информации об остатках накопленных средств в конфигурации можно использовать:
6.1 Регистры накопления с видом «Остатки»
6.2 Регистры накопления с видом «Обороты»
6.3 Верны ответы 1 и 2
12 Новые виды характеристик можно вводить:
8.1 Только в режиме конфигуратора
8.2 Только в режиме 1С:Предприятие
8.3 В режиме конфигуратора или в режиме "1С:Предприятие
13 Информация, хранящаяся в регистре накопления:
17.1 Всегда привязана к оси времени
17.2 Не привязана к оси времени
17.3 Привязана к оси времени если установлен режим записи - "Подчинение регистратору"
17.4 Привязка регистра накопления к оси времени определяется пользователем в режиме 1С:Предприятие
14 Уникальность записей в таблице движений регистра накопления определяется:
24.1 Полем "Ссылка"
24.2 Комбинацией значений измерений регистра
24.3 Полем "Период" и комбинацией значений измерений регистра
24.4 Полями "Регистратор" и "Номер строки"
24.5 Полями "Период", "Регистратор" и "Номер строки"
15 Предопределённый элемент справочника.
29.1 не удаляется в режиме 1С:Предприятия, расширяет возможности программного оперирования со справочником.
29.2 содержит предопределённые свойства, изменить которые может только администратор.
29.3 пользователь может создать в режиме 1С:Предприятие, но корректировать не сможет.
16 Объект конфигурации Перечисление…
46.1 прикладной объект, значения которого задаются в Конфигураторе.
46.2 может хранить различные типы значений.
46.3 для него может быть заданы форма списка и выбора.
46.4 верны все указанные ответы.
46.5 верны ответы 1 и 3
17 Для каких объектов конфигурации возможен ввод предопределенных значений?
49.1 Справочники.
49.2 Документы.
49.3 Планы видов характеристик, планы счетов, планы видов расчета.
49.4 Все вышеперечисленные.
49.5 Справочники, планы видов характеристик, планы счетов, планы видов расчета.
18 Каким может быть тип данных ресурса у регистра сведений?
56.1 Один из примитивных типов данных
56.2 Только ссылочные типы
56.3 Хранилище значений
56.4 Составной тип данных
56.5 Верны все перечисленные ответы
56.6 Верны ответы 1 и 2
19 В системе компоновки данных можно использовать следующие наборы данных:
60.1 набор данных - запрос
60.2 набор данных - объект
60.3 набор данных - объединение
60.4 верны ответы 1,2
60.5 верны ответы 1,3
60.6 верны ответы 1,2,3
20 Как могут быть связаны между собой регламентные и фоновые задания?
68.1 Регламентное задание может породить фоновое задание.
68.2 Регламентное задание в обязательном порядке порождает фоновое задание.
68.4 Фоновое задание в обязательном порядке порождает регламентное задание.
68.5 Нет никакой взаимосвязи.
21 Основной реквизит формы.
4.1 не может присутствовать у общих форм
4.2 обязательно присутствует у всех форм, входящих в список "Формы" объекта
4.3 может присутствовать или отсутствовать у любых форм
4.4 присутствует только у основных форм
22 Чтобы создать двухпозиционный переключатель необходимо:
27.1 Создать в форме элемент управления "Переключатель". В окне свойств задать свойство "Количество позиций" равным "2".
27.2 Создать в форме два элемента управления "Переключатель". Для одного из них в окне свойств установить флаг "Первый в группе". Для каждого из переключателей задать выбираемое значение
27.3 Создать в форме два элемента управления "Переключатель". Для одного из них в окне свойств установить флаг "Первый в группе". Для каждого из переключателей задать выбираемое значение. Проверить, чтобы для остальных переключателей порядок обхода был непрерывным вслед за первым в группе
27.4 Верны ответы 1 и 3
23 Какой вид может иметь иерархия справочника?
4.1 Иерархия групп
4.2 Иерархия элементов
4.3 Иерархия групп и элементов
4.4 Верны ответы 1 и 3
4.5 Верны ответы 2 и 3
4.6 Верны все указанные ответы
24 Можно ли в один элемент управления "Поле ввода" вводить значения разных типов?
72.1 Нельзя
72.2 Можно, если для него задан составной тип значения
72.3 Можно, если для него задан составной тип значения, а также свойство "Выбирать тип"
Работа с прикладными объектами средствами встроенного языка
Работа с любым прикладным объектом (объектом конфигурации) похожа на работу с другими объектами, потому что есть общий принцип. Понимая этот принцип, можно быстро освоить все прикладные объекты, будь то справочники, планы счетов, документы, регистры или любой другой прикладной объект.
Данный раздел носит скорее теоретический характер, но для успешной разработки в 1С:Предприятии 8 абсолютно необходимо понимать эту классификацию объектов. В следующей таблице перечислены виды программных объектов с конкретными примерами, их краткое описание, типичные свойства и методы (т.е. встречающиеся у разных объектов):
свойства и методы
- СправочникиМенеджер
- ДокументыМенеджер
- КонстантыМенеджер
- РегистрыНакопленияМенеджер
- ОтчетыМенеджер
- ОбработкиМенеджер
Объекты данного вида обеспечивают доступ к менеджерам конкретного прикладного объекта.
Обычно доступ к таким объектам производится через свойства глобального контекста, например, Справочники.Сотрудники, Документы.Счет, РегистрыСведений.КурсыВалют и т.д.
Эти объекты являются коллекциями значений и позволяют перебрать свои элементы с помощью цикла "Для Каждого".
Свойства соответствуют именам прикладных объектов и являются объектами типа "Менеджер прикладного объекта"
- СправочникМенеджер
- ДокументМенеджер
- КонстантаМенеджер
- РегистрНакопленияМенеджер
- ОтчетМенеджер
- ОбработкаМенеджер
Данный объект является "центральным" в объектной модели, из которого можно получить остальные объекты, например, ссылки, выборки, объекты для изменения, наборы записей и т.д. (см. ниже параграф "Взаимосвязь объектов").
Объект этого вида обеспечивает доступ к операциям над прикладным объектом как множеством элементов. Через методы этого объекта можно осуществлять поиск, получать выборку, создавать новые записи, обращаться к формам и макетам прикладного объекта.
- <предопределенный элемент>
- Выбрать()
- НайтиПоКоду()
- НайтиПоРеквизиту()
- ПустаяСсылка()
- СоздатьЭлемент()
- СоздатьНаборЗаписей()
- ПолучитьМакет()
- ПолучитьФорму()
- СправочникСсылка
- ДокументСсылка
- ПланСчетовСсылка
- ПланВидовРасчетаСсылка
Данный объект однозначно идентифицирует объект базы данных (например, элемент справочника, документ) и позволяет обращаться к нему в режиме "только чтение". Через свойства и методы этого объекта можно прочитать реквизиты элемента, обратиться к его табличным частям.
Ссылки хранятся в реквизитах, ссылающихся на элементы данного прикладного объекта, например, в реквизите "Сотрудник" документа "ПриемНаРаботу" хранится ссылка на конкретный элемент справочника "Сотрудники".
Заметьте, что у записей регистров нет ссылок.
Для изменения объекта базы данных (элемента справочника, документа) нужно получить другой объект с помощью метода ПолучитьОбъект() .
- <реквизит>
- <табличная часть>
- ПометкаУдаления
- Дата
- Предопределенный
- Ссылка
- Пустая()
- ПолучитьОбъект()
- ПолучитьФорму()
- Метаданные()
- Скопировать()
- СправочникВыборка
- ДокументВыборка
- ЖурналДокументовВыборка
- РегистрНакопленияВыборка
Этот объект предоставляет возможность обхода (перебора) объектов базы данных. Например, можно перебрать элементы справочника или перебрать документы, входящие в конкретный журнал.
Обратите внимание, что данный объект не является коллекцией значений и, следовательно, нельзя использовать цикл " Для Каждого " для перебора элементов.
Свойства аналогичны свойствам объекта типа "Ссылка".
- СправочникОбъект
- ДокументОбъект
- ПланСчетовОбъект
- ОтчетОбъект
- ОбработкаОбъект
Предоставляет доступ к элементу с возможностью записи изменений в базу данных. Этот объект содержит методы, влияющие на элемент в базе данных, например, методы Записать и Удалить.
Для отчетов и обработок через этот объект обычно осуществляется формирование отчета или выполнение обработки.
Если в модуле прикладного объекта (не путать с модулем формы) есть экспортируемые переменные модуля или процедуры/функции, то они дополняют набор свойств и методов именно этого программного объекта.
Для регистров подобного объекта не существует, а изменение данных всегда производится через набор записей (см. ниже).
Свойства аналогичны свойствам объекта типа "Ссылка".
- Записать()
- Удалить()
- Заблокировать()
- Разблокировать()
- Заблокирован()
- Скопировать()
- ПолучитьФорму()
- ПолучитьМакет()
- Метаданные()
- СправочникСписок
- ДокументСписок
- ЖурналДокументовСписок
- ПланСчетовСписок
- РегистрНакопленияСписок
- КритерийОтбораСписок
Этот программный объект предназначен для управления списком элементов в табличном поле. Позволяет управлять колонками, отбором и сортировкой в списке.
Этот объект нельзя создать программно, он создается системой автоматически при размещении на форме табличного поля. Конечно, программно можно создать табличное поле в экранной форме и тогда будет создан объект данного типа.
- Колонки
- Отбор
- Порядок
- Обновить()
- РегистрСведенийНаборЗаписей
- РегистрНакопленияНаборЗаписей
- РегистрБухгалтерииНаборЗаписей
- РегистрРасчетаНаборЗаписей
- ПоследовательностьНаборЗаписей
Набор записей позволяет оперировать сразу несколькими записями прикладного объекта (обычно регистра). Набор записей можно целиком прочитать из базы данных, добавить в него записи или изменить их, а зетем записать в базу данных (в одной транзакции).
У документов есть свойство-коллекция "Движения", которое предоставляет доступ к наборам записей по каждому регистру, отмеченному на закладке "Движения". Через это свойство обычно производится формирование движений документа при его проведении.
- Отбор
- ЭтотОбъект
- Добавить()
- Удалить()
- Очистить()
- Записать()
- Прочитать()
- Количество()
- Выгрузить()
- Загрузить()
- РегистрСведенийЗапись
- РегистрНакопленияЗапись
- РегистрБухгалтерииЗапись
- РегистрРасчетаЗапись
Обеспечивает доступ к одной записи из набора, для того чтобы установить ее измерения, ресурсы и т.д. Этот объект возвращается методами других объектов, например, методом Добавить у объекта типа РегистрНакопленияНаборЗаписей.
Объект типа "Запись" не является постоянным идентификатором конкретной записи регистра, наподобие объекта "Ссылка" для справочников и документов. У записей регистра сведений вообще нет неизменяемого во времени идентификатора и каждая запись регистра однозначно определяется значениями своих измерений (включая системные, например, Период, Регистратор, НомерСтроки)
- <измерение>
- <реквизит>
- <ресурс>
- Активность
- Период
- Регистратор
- НомерСтроки
- ВидДвижения
- МоментВремени()
- РегистрСведенийКлючЗаписи
- РегистрНакопленияКлючЗаписи
- РегистрБухгалтерииКлючЗаписи
- РегистрРасчетаКлючЗаписи
Этот объект нужен для идентификации записи регистра в табличном поле, например, набора записей документа-регистратора или списка всех записей регистра. Он используется для позиционирования в списке записей на конкретной записи регистра.
Свойства для регистра сведений:
Специфические объекты
Ниже перечислены некоторые важные объекты, которые не укладываются в приведенную выше классификацию:
прикладной объект
Менеджер записи регистра сведений
Применяется для операций над одной записью регистра сведений. Этот объект существует только у независимого регистра сведений, т.е. не подчиненного регистратору.
Следует иметь в виду, что даже если редактирование записей производится с использованием менеджера записи, то на нижнем уровне все равно применяется набор записей регистра, т.е. при сохранении/удалении записей срабатывают события модуля набора записей регистра.
Аналогичен объектам типа НаборЗаписей в том смысле, что позволяет прочитать из базы данных или записать в базу данных значения нескольких констант в одной транзакции. Его набор свойств и методов нетипичен по сравнению с наборами записей, поэтому он вынесен в специфические объекты.
Менеджер внешних обработок подобен менеджерам других прикладных объектов. Его метод Создать(<имя файла>) позволяет создать объект типа "ВнешняяОбработка". Этот объект, в свою очередь, подобен объектам ОтчетОбъект и ОбработкаОбъект и предоставляет доступ к реквизитам и табличным частям внешней обработки для передачи параметров формирования отчета или выполнения обработки.
Если в модуле внешней обработки (не путать с модулем формы) есть экспортируемые переменные модуля или процедуры/функции, то они дополняют набор свойств и методов объекта "ВнешняяОбработка".
Взаимосвязь объектов
Ниже показана взаимосвязь программных объектов, характерная для объектов, имеющих ссылки (на примере справочников):
А теперь немного другая взаимосвязь, характерная для регистров (на примере регистров накопления):
Как видите, левые части этих схем очень похожи, а правые части различаются. Не думайте, что объект "Ключ записи" аналогичен объектам "Ссылка", а объекты "НаборЗаписей" и "Запись" аналогичны объекту "Объект", хотя некоторое сходство прослеживается.
Читайте также:
- Xbox wireless controller ошибка драйвера
- Программы андроид для пожилых
- Как открыть проект в visual studio 2012
- Как интегрировать в виндовс программы
- При включении компьютера открывается браузер с сайтом как убрать